Density Altitude at North Little Rock Municipal (KORK)
North Little Rock Municipal sits at 545 ft, and even a typical July afternoon (91 °F) only lifts density altitude to about 2,712 ft — heat still trims performance, but the field rarely turns high-and-hot.
Typical density altitude by month
| Month | Avg temp °F | DA at avg temp | Afternoon high °F | DA on a typical afternoon |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| 40.6 | −542 ft | 48.9 | 21 ft |
| February | 44.7 | −263 ft | 53.7 | 341 ft |
| March | 53.0 | 295 ft | 62.5 | 919 ft |
| April | 61.7 | 867 ft | 71.6 | 1,505 ft |
| May | 70.0 | 1,403 ft | 79.3 | 1,990 ft |
| June | 78.0 | 1,909 ft | 87.2 | 2,480 ft |
| July | 81.4 | 2,121 ft | 91.0 | 2,712 ft |
| August | 80.8 | 2,084 ft | 90.7 | 2,694 ft |
| September | 73.9 | 1,651 ft | 83.9 | 2,276 ft |
| October | 62.9 | 945 ft | 72.9 | 1,587 ft |
| November | 51.3 | 182 ft | 60.4 | 783 ft |
| December | 43.2 | −365 ft | 51.2 | 175 ft |
▲ above 5,000 ft · ⚠ above 8,000 ft. These are planning references at standard pressure and dry air — afternoon humidity and low pressure both push the real number higher. Run today's values below.

Frequently asked questions
How high does density altitude get at KORK in summer?
On a typical July afternoon — around 91 °F at the nearest NOAA normals station — density altitude at North Little Rock Municipal reaches roughly 2,712 ft at standard pressure. Hotter-than-normal days, low pressure, and humidity all push it higher, so run the day's actual numbers before flying.
What is the density altitude at KORK on an average day?
It swings with the seasons: from roughly −542 ft at the coldest month's average temperature to about 2,121 ft at the warmest month's — all from a constant field elevation of 545 ft. The month-by-month table above carries the full year.
What is the field elevation of North Little Rock Municipal?
545 ft MSL, from the FAA NASR airport record (28-day cycle effective 2026-08-06). The identifier is KORK (ICAO) / ORK (FAA), in North Little Rock, Arkansas.
